TOWN NEWS (Continued rrom page 1) . has been working diligently‘.toward the beautification of our park and playground. Sketches and blueprints have been drawn as basis for proposed future landscaping of this area. As a beginning for this program, sixteen new trees, consisting of Maples, Oaks, Gum, and Linden, will be planted very soon by the Hillsdale Nursery. These trees will be 2% inches in diameter, or larger,, and will be wrapped and guyed for their protection. The Board would greatly appreciate it, if parents would instruct their youngsters to avoid any damage to the wrappings or guy wires of these new trees. Unfortunately, and yet, possibly Unwittingly, a great deal of damage and destruction have been done to equipment and facilities in the park; to mention one, the oven, donated by Tri Kappa Sorority, was partially torn down. However, we are very grateful to Ernest Eppen for donating his time and services in making the necessary repairs on this oven. New playground equipment is also being planned for this year, and suggestions for these have been sent to the Town Board for approval. Their decision will be announced at a later date. Many residents have complained about the inadequacy of our park facilities. Now that this situation is being overcome, let us, as citizens, give the Park Board our support, and through our own adult civic pride, set an example for the Speedway children who will be enjoying these new park improvements. Thus money spent ordinarily for repair of damage, caused by wanton destruction, can be used instead for additional equipment and beautification.
